logo

Output 1fcd677a86b750b838cc597717be0c85ba54fe98e20b02f0594c0fde445474d9:16

value
75000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 678ef333afb34a700b7fc1782e8e228ef9deed02 OP_EQUAL
address
3B8ameF4g9K2im8npy27DrQb4NRPUfy8Ak
transaction
1fcd677a86b750b838cc597717be0c85ba54fe98e20b02f0594c0fde445474d9